Kwame Christian
Kwame Christian, Esq., M.A., is a negotiation and conflict resolution expert, bestselling author, and founder and CEO of the American Negotiation Institute, a consulting firm that provides training, coaching, and education on applying negotiation skills to difficult conversations in business and life. He is the longtime host of Negotiate Anything, a leading negotiation podcast with millions of downloads and listeners in more than 180 countries, and has delivered the TEDx talk “Finding Confidence in Conflict,” which significantly expanded his public profile. Christian holds degrees in law, psychology, and public policy, and has taught as a professor at Otterbein University’s MBA program and at The Ohio State University Moritz College of Law, home to a top-ranked dispute resolution program.
Christian is the author of the bestselling books Finding Confidence in Conflict: How to Negotiate Anything and Live Your Best Life and How to Have Difficult Conversations About Race, and he contributed the foreword to How to Untie a Balloon: A Negotiator’s Guide to Avoid Popping Under Pressure. His work and commentary have appeared in outlets including Forbes, NPR, USA Today, CNBC, and other major media, and he regularly trains Fortune 500 companies on making difficult conversations easier through practical negotiation frameworks.
